The Story in Brief

Global spending on AI-optimised infrastructure as a service (IaaS) is forecast to jump 96.4% to $42.3 billion in 2026, according to Gartner. The research firm said overall IaaS spending worldwide will reach $287.3 billion next year, up 29.3% from $222.2 billion in 2025. Growth is driven by demand for large language model training and wider enterprise use of AI.

Spending on AI inference is set to overtake training in 2026, with $23.3 billion on inference versus $19 billion on training. Inference will account for 55% of AI-optimised IaaS spending that year and 59% in 2027. The rise of agentic AI and movement from model development to production deployment is accelerating cloud consumption, Gartner said.

The Indian Opinion

The usual hype around AI spending being a bubble or only benefiting big American cloud firms misses the real shift: AI is moving from lab to live systems. Inference spending overtaking training shows real-world use, not just experiments. For Indian IT and cloud providers, the question is whether they can capture a piece of this $42 billion opportunity, or will they remain just users of foreign platforms?
